BHC Chicken, a South Korean fried chicken chain, is getting ready to open a new location in San Marcos at 133 N Twin Oaks Valley Road, Suite 100.

The company recently submitted documents to the San Diego County Department of Environmental Health and Quality for the new restaurant, which will replace Subway in Civic Center Plaza. An exact opening date has not yet been announced. The location is likely the latest project from franchise owner John Baik, who operates the BHC Chicken franchise in San Diego County. Customers can expect Korean fried chicken, including the brand’s signature Bburinkle, Sweet & Spicy, Gold-King, Red-King, and Classic varieties.

BHC Chicken previously announced plans for additional San Diego County locations through Baik, including restaurants in Rancho Bernardo and Carlsbad. What Now San Diego reported in August 2024 that the Rancho Bernardo location would replace a former Subway at 11983 Bernardo Plaza Drive, while a Carlsbad location was also in the works. Both locations are now listed on BHC Chicken’s website, along with the existing Sorrento Valley restaurant.

The San Marcos location would expand BHC Chicken’s presence farther north in the county. The company opened its first San Diego location in Sorrento Valley in early 2024, following its entry into the United States with locations in Los Angeles. Baik’s continued expansion would give the brand several locations across San Diego County, including San Marcos, Rancho Bernardo, Carlsbad, and Sorrento Valley.

BHC Chicken’s menu centers on Korean fried chicken, with options ranging from the original Classic chicken to varieties coated in sauces, seasonings, and other toppings. The Bburinkle features crispy fried chicken topped with Korean cheese seasoning, while Gold-King combines soy sauce, honey, and garlic. The menu also includes K-Food, side dishes, and Western-style offerings.
